lucas
級(jí)別: 家園?
精華主題: 0
發(fā)帖數(shù)量: 290 個(gè)
工控威望: 570 點(diǎn)
下載積分: 2881 分
在線時(shí)間: 113(小時(shí))
注冊(cè)時(shí)間: 2010-02-02
最后登錄: 2022-05-20
查看lucas的 主題 / 回貼
樓主  發(fā)表于: 2010-05-05 18:41
我想利用觸摸屏做一個(gè)參數(shù)儲(chǔ)存與讀取的程序,就像游戲的存檔與讀檔一下,請(qǐng)解如下:

我要做一個(gè)送料機(jī),由步進(jìn)馬達(dá)控制,對(duì)于不同的物料,送的長(zhǎng)短與快慢不同。
有兩個(gè)雙字寄存器D500,501 D502,503 ,分別對(duì)應(yīng)步進(jìn)馬達(dá)的頻率與脈沖數(shù),

我想配合觸摸屏,做一個(gè)儲(chǔ)存功能,對(duì)不同的物料做到參數(shù)的讀取與儲(chǔ)存,我之前做過(guò)一個(gè),覺(jué)得方法很笨,就是用MOV傳送指令,請(qǐng)問(wèn)高手有沒(méi)有更方便的指令?能不能儲(chǔ)存時(shí)輸入一個(gè)文件名?這樣讀取時(shí)就知道是哪個(gè)了。
sjm213
有小知識(shí),無(wú)大學(xué)問(wèn)。
級(jí)別: 論壇版主

精華主題: 7 篇
發(fā)帖數(shù)量: 5196 個(gè)
工控威望: 7419 點(diǎn)
下載積分: 158610 分
在線時(shí)間: 3153(小時(shí))
注冊(cè)時(shí)間: 2007-11-21
最后登錄: 2024-11-10
查看sjm213的 主題 / 回貼
1樓  發(fā)表于: 2010-05-05 19:00
1. 使用配方,將參數(shù)儲(chǔ)存在屏里,PLC無(wú)需編程;
2. 使用MOV,結(jié)合變址指令。
儲(chǔ)存時(shí)輸入一個(gè)文件名當(dāng)然也是可以的----甚至你直接將這個(gè)文件名當(dāng)做是你要控制的參數(shù)之一就是了。
flyfox1047
級(jí)別: 略有小成
精華主題: 0
發(fā)帖數(shù)量: 190 個(gè)
工控威望: 316 點(diǎn)
下載積分: 2029 分
在線時(shí)間: 77(小時(shí))
注冊(cè)時(shí)間: 2008-07-09
最后登錄: 2024-04-07
查看flyfox1047的 主題 / 回貼
2樓  發(fā)表于: 2010-05-05 19:23
SJM213 說(shuō)的非常好,用觸摸屏的配方功能,如果沒(méi)有配方功能用變址也可以,用BMOVE 加變址
lucas
級(jí)別: 家園?
精華主題: 0
發(fā)帖數(shù)量: 290 個(gè)
工控威望: 570 點(diǎn)
下載積分: 2881 分
在線時(shí)間: 113(小時(shí))
注冊(cè)時(shí)間: 2010-02-02
最后登錄: 2022-05-20
查看lucas的 主題 / 回貼
3樓  發(fā)表于: 2010-05-06 13:57
謝謝樓上兩位的回答,請(qǐng)問(wèn)你們有沒(méi)有類似的例子,知道一個(gè)大概,但具體還是不知道怎么弄
wu32u2
耐得住挫折的打磨,我們將迸發(fā)出比鉆石還璀璨的光芒——
級(jí)別: 論壇先鋒
精華主題: 0
發(fā)帖數(shù)量: 1121 個(gè)
工控威望: 1474 點(diǎn)
下載積分: 1772 分
在線時(shí)間: 994(小時(shí))
注冊(cè)時(shí)間: 2010-03-01
最后登錄: 2024-09-02
查看wu32u2的 主題 / 回貼
4樓  發(fā)表于: 2010-05-06 16:30
路過(guò)。。。。在配方里設(shè)定寄存器范圍,然后將數(shù)據(jù)都寫(xiě)入范圍內(nèi)的寄存器中,然后用功能鍵設(shè)置讀取寄存器中的值。
成功的路上需要幫助